5. Stàladh

Follow these steps for a simple, non-electric installation:

5.1. Sgrùdaidhean ro-stàlaidh

  • Co-chòrdalachd taigh-beag: Ensure your toilet is a round shape. Measure from the bolt holes to the toilet bowl front (16"-17.75" for round) and the distance between bolt holes (5.2"-7.2"). The distance from the bolt hole center to the toilet tank should be at least 1.5".
  • Solar uisge: Locate your toilet's water supply valve.
Diagram showing how to measure a toilet for round vs. elongated bidet seat compatibility.

Figure 5.1: Toilet measurement guide for bidet seat compatibility.

Images illustrating compatible and incompatible toilet types for the bidet seat.

Figear 5.2: Examples of compatible and incompatible toilet types.

5.2. Removing the Old Toilet Seat

  1. Lift the hinge covers on your existing toilet seat.
  2. Use a screwdriver to loosen the bolts holding the seat in place.
  3. Remove the old toilet seat and bolts.

5.3. Installing the Fixing Plate

  1. Place the provided template onto the toilet bowl, aligning it with the bolt holes.
  2. Insert the expansive nuts into the toilet bolt holes.
  3. Place the fixing plate over the expansive nuts.
  4. Insert the connecting bolts through the fixing plate and into the expansive nuts. Tighten the bolts firmly with a screwdriver to secure the fixing plate.
Two-step diagram showing how to secure the fixing plate and then push the bidet toilet seat onto it.

Figure 5.3: Steps for securing the fixing plate and attaching the bidet seat.

5.4. Connecting the Water Supply

  1. Turn off the water supply to the toilet at the shut-off valve.
  2. Sruthlaich an taigh-beag gus an tanca a dhrèanadh.
  3. Dì-cheangail am pìob solair uisge a th’ ann mar-thà bhon tanca toileat.
  4. Install the appropriate T-adapter (9/16" or 15/16") between the toilet tank fill valve and the water supply hose. Ensure rubber washers are correctly seated to prevent leaks.
  5. Connect the provided 32-inch stainless steel braided hose from the T-adapter to the water inlet on the bidet toilet seat. Hand-tighten all connections, then use a wrench for a slight additional turn if necessary, being careful not to overtighten.
  6. Slowly turn the water supply back on and check for leaks.

Video 5.1: Installation guide for the Hibbent Bidet Toilet Attachment, demonstrating water connection steps.

5.5. Attaching the Bidet Toilet Seat

  1. Align the bidet toilet seat with the installed fixing plate.
  2. Slide the seat onto the plate until it clicks securely into place.

7. Cumail suas

7.1. Nozzle Self-Cleaning

The bidet features a self-cleaning function for its nozzles. To activate, rotate the control knob to the 'Self Cleaning' position. Water will spray to clean the nozzles before they retract behind the protective guard gate.

7.2. Glanadh Coitcheann

  • To clean the bidet seat, press the quick-release button on the side to detach the seat from the toilet.
  • Use a soft cloth and mild, non-abrasive soap to clean the surfaces.
  • Nigh gu math le uisge agus tiormaich le clò bog.
  • Do not use harsh detergents, abrasive cleaners, or chemical sprays as they may damage the finish.
